import os,csv
import argparse
import numpy as np
import torch
import torch.backends.cudnn as cudnn
import torch.optim as optim
from torch.utils.data import DataLoader
from lib.nets.gatector import GaTectorBody
from lib.nets.yolo_training import YOLOLoss, weights_init
from lib.utils.callbacks import LossHistory
from lib.dataloader import GaTectorDataset, gatector_dataset_collate
from lib.utils.utils import get_anchors, get_classes
from lib.utils.utils_fit import fit_one_epoch
if __name__ == "__main__":
parser=argparse.ArgumentParser(description='arguement')
parser.add_argument('--train_mode',type=int,default=None)
parser.add_argument('--train_dir', type=str, default=None)
parser.add_argument('--train_annotation', type=str, default=None)
parser.add_argument('--test_dir', type=str, default=None)
parser.add_argument('--test_annotation', type=str, default=None)
args=parser.parse_args()
#--------------------------------------------#
#0 gaze estimation + object detection
#1 object detection
# --------------------------------------------#
train_mode=args.train_mode
# -------------------------------#
# Labeling path, image path
# -------------------------------#
train_dir = args.train_dir
train_annotation = args.train_annotation
test_dir = args.test_dir
test_annotation = args.test_annotation
#Create performence file
if train_mode==0:
if not os.path.exists('data/logsSynth'):
os.mkdir('data/logsSynth')
table_head=['AUC','Dist','Ang']
f=open('data/logsSynth/performance.csv','a+')
writer=csv.writer(f)
writer.writerow(table_head)
# -------------------------------#
# Whether to use Cuda
# -------------------------------#
Cuda = True
# --------------------------------------------------------#
# Classification of object detection
# --------------------------------------------------------#
classes_path = 'data/anchors/voc_classes.txt'
# ---------------------------------------------------------------------#
# anchors_path represents the txt file corresponding to the a priori box, which is generally not modified.
# anchors_mask is used to help the code find the corresponding a priori box, generally not modified.
# ---------------------------------------------------------------------#
if train_mode==0:
anchors_path = 'data/anchors/yolo_anchors.txt'
anchors_mask = [[0, 1, 2]]
if train_mode==1:
anchors_path = 'data/anchors/yolo_anchors_3.txt'
anchors_mask = [[6, 7, 8], [3, 4, 5], [0, 1, 2]]
# ----------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------#
# Resume train
# ----------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------#
model_path = ''
# ------------------------------------------------------#
# The input shape size must be a multiple of 32
# ------------------------------------------------------#
input_shape = [224, 224]
# ------------------------------------------------------#
# Tricks application
# ------------------------------------------------------#
Cosine_lr = False
label_smoothing = 0
Init_Epoch = 0
Freeze_Epoch = 50
Freeze_batch_size = 16
Freeze_lr = 1e-4
UnFreeze_Epoch = 100
Unfreeze_batch_size = 8
Unfreeze_lr = 1e-4
# ------------------------------------------------------#
# Whether to freeze training, the default is to freeze the main training first and then unfreeze the training.
# ------------------------------------------------------#
Freeze_Train = True
# ------------------------------------------------------#
# Used to set whether to use multiple threads to read data
# ------------------------------------------------------#
num_workers = 8
# ----------------------------------------------------#
# Get classes and anchors
# ----------------------------------------------------#
class_names, num_classes = get_classes(classes_path)
anchors, num_anchors = get_anchors(anchors_path)
# ------------------------------------------------------#
# Create the model
# ------------------------------------------------------#
model = GaTectorBody(anchors_mask, num_classes,train_mode)
weights_init(model)
if model_path != '':
print('Load weights {}.'.format(model_path))
device = torch.device('cuda' if torch.cuda.is_available() else 'cpu')
model_dict = model.state_dict()
pretrained_dict = torch.load(model_path, map_location=device)
pretrained_dict = {k: v for k, v in pretrained_dict.items() if np.shape(model_dict[k]) == np.shape(v)}
model_dict.update(pretrained_dict)
model.load_state_dict(model_dict)
if Cuda:
model_train = torch.nn.DataParallel(model)
cudnn.benchmark = True
model_train = model_train.cuda()
yolo_loss = YOLOLoss(anchors, num_classes, input_shape, Cuda, anchors_mask, label_smoothing)
if train_mode == 0:
if not os.path.exists('data/logsSynth/'):
os.mkdir('data/logsSynth/')
loss_history = LossHistory("data/logsSynth/")
if train_mode==1:
if not os.path.exists('data/logsReal/'):
os.mkdir('data/logsReal/')
loss_history=LossHistory("data/logsReal/")
# ------------------------------------------------------#
# The main feature extraction network feature is general, freezing training can speed up the training speed
# It can also prevent the weight from being destroyed in the early stage of training.
# Init_Epoch is the initial generation
# Freeze_Epoch is the generation of freeze training
# UnFreeze_Epoch total training generation
# Prompt OOM or insufficient video memory, please reduce Batch_size
# ------------------------------------------------------#
if True:
batch_size = Freeze_batch_size
lr = Freeze_lr
start_epoch = Init_Epoch
end_epoch = Freeze_Epoch
optimizer = optim.Adam(model_train.parameters(), lr, weight_decay=5e-4)
if Cosine_lr:
lr_scheduler = optim.lr_scheduler.CosineAnnealingLR(optimizer, T_max=5, eta_min=1e-5)
else:
lr_scheduler = optim.lr_scheduler.StepLR(optimizer, step_size=1, gamma=0.94)
train_dataset = GaTectorDataset(train_dir, train_annotation, input_shape, num_classes, train_mode,train=True)
val_dataset = GaTectorDataset(test_dir, test_annotation, input_shape, num_classes, train_mode,train=False)
gen = DataLoader(train_dataset, shuffle=True, batch_size=batch_size, num_workers=num_workers, pin_memory=True,
drop_last=True, collate_fn=gatector_dataset_collate)
gen_val = DataLoader(val_dataset, shuffle=True, batch_size=batch_size, num_workers=num_workers, pin_memory=True,
drop_last=True, collate_fn=gatector_dataset_collate)
epoch_step = len(train_dataset) // batch_size
epoch_step_val = len(val_dataset) // batch_size
if epoch_step == 0 or epoch_step_val == 0:
raise ValueError("The data set is too small for training. Please expand the data set.")
# ------------------------------------#
# Freeze a certain part of training
# ------------------------------------#
if Freeze_Train:
for param in model.backbone.parameters():
param.requires_grad = False
for epoch in range(start_epoch, end_epoch):
fit_one_epoch(model_train, model, yolo_loss, loss_history, optimizer, epoch,
epoch_step, epoch_step_val, gen, gen_val, end_epoch, train_mode, Cuda)
lr_scheduler.step()
if True:
batch_size = Unfreeze_batch_size
lr = Unfreeze_lr
start_epoch = Freeze_Epoch
end_epoch = UnFreeze_Epoch
optimizer = optim.Adam(model_train.parameters(), lr, weight_decay=5e-4)
if Cosine_lr:
lr_scheduler = optim.lr_scheduler.CosineAnnealingLR(optimizer, T_max=5, eta_min=1e-5)
else:
lr_scheduler = optim.lr_scheduler.StepLR(optimizer, step_size=1, gamma=0.94)
train_dataset = GaTectorDataset(train_dir, train_annotation, input_shape, num_classes, train_mode,train=True)
val_dataset = GaTectorDataset(test_dir, test_annotation, input_shape, num_classes, train_mode,train=False)
gen = DataLoader(train_dataset, shuffle=True, batch_size=batch_size, num_workers=num_workers, pin_memory=True,
drop_last=True, collate_fn=gatector_dataset_collate)
gen_val = DataLoader(val_dataset, shuffle=True, batch_size=batch_size, num_workers=num_workers, pin_memory=True,
drop_last=True, collate_fn=gatector_dataset_collate)
epoch_step = len(train_dataset) // batch_size
epoch_step_val = len(val_dataset) // batch_size
if epoch_step == 0 or epoch_step_val == 0:
raise ValueError("The data set is too small for training. Please expand the data set.")
if Freeze_Train:
for param in model.backbone.parameters():
param.requires_grad = True
for epoch in range(start_epoch, end_epoch):
fit_one_epoch(model_train, model, yolo_loss, loss_history, optimizer, epoch,
epoch_step, epoch_step_val, gen, gen_val, end_epoch, train_mode,Cuda)
lr_scheduler.step()
